Lawn overseeding and reseeding in Jefferson City typically costs between $100 and $350, with an average around $200. The price can vary depending on the type of seed used, the size of the area to be seeded, and whether any soil preparation is needed.
Local contractors in Jefferson City charge approximately $30 to $60 per hour for labor. It's wise to consult the Jefferson City Public Works Department for any guidelines or permits related to large-scale lawn renovations.
When comparing quotes from contractors in Jefferson City, look for details on seed quality and any additional services such as soil testing or aeration, which can impact the success of overseeding.
Licensed overseeding contractors in Jefferson City charge $30–$60 per hour. Experienced professionals may command higher rates but often deliver better results.
Most overseeding projects do not require permits in Jefferson City, but it's best to check with the Public Works Department for any specific requirements related to your property.
The choice of seed can affect the cost of overseeding by 15–25%. Using high-quality, drought-resistant seed can lead to a healthier lawn in the long run.
Early fall is the best time for overseeding in Jefferson City due to cooler temperatures and increased moisture. Booking services in advance can ensure optimal timing.
Preparing your lawn for overseeding is an essential step to ensure successful germination of the new seeds. First, mow your existing grass to a lower height to allow the seeds to make contact with the soil. Next, aerate the soil to relieve compaction and create small holes for the seeds to settle in. This is particularly important in Jefferson City, where soil can become compacted due to the clay content. After aerating, evenly spread the grass seed over the entire area, focusing on thin spots. Finally, water the area thoroughly to help the seeds settle in, and keep the soil consistently moist during the germination process. Proper preparation increases the likelihood of a lush, green lawn.
The germination time for overseeded grass can vary widely based on the grass species and environmental conditions. In Jefferson City, you can typically expect to see new grass sprouting within 7 to 14 days after overseeding. Factors that influence germination include soil temperature, moisture levels, and the type of grass used. Cool-season grasses, which are common in this region, tend to germinate faster in cooler temperatures, while warm-season grasses may take longer. To promote faster germination, keep the soil consistently moist and avoid heavy foot traffic on the overseeded areas until the new grass is established.
The amount of seed needed for overseeding depends on the size of your lawn and the type of grass you are using. In Jefferson City, a common recommendation is to use around 5 to 10 pounds of seed per 1,000 square feet for overseeding. However, this may vary based on the grass variety and the condition of your existing lawn. Thicker grass types may require less seed, while thinner varieties may need more. It’s essential to read the seed package instructions for specific guidelines. Additionally, distributing the seed evenly will help ensure consistent growth across your lawn, leading to a healthier and more attractive yard.
Overseeding involves spreading grass seed over an existing lawn to improve its density and health, while reseeding refers to replacing the entire lawn by planting new seeds in bare or thin areas. In Jefferson City, overseeding is a popular choice among homeowners looking to rejuvenate their lawns without the need for complete replacement. This process helps to fill in thin spots and introduces new grass varieties that may be more resistant to local diseases or pests. Reseeding may be necessary if your lawn has suffered significant damage or if you want to change the grass type entirely. Understanding the specific needs of your lawn will help you determine the best approach.
The best time to overseed your lawn in Jefferson City typically falls during the late summer to early fall. This timing allows for optimal soil temperatures and moisture levels, which are essential for seed germination. Additionally, overseeding in the fall helps to establish new grass before the colder winter months. As the existing grass slows down its growth, the new seeds will take root without competition. Early spring can also be a suitable time for overseeding; however, it may require more diligent watering and care due to the potential for higher temperatures and competition from existing grass. Timing your overseeding correctly is crucial for achieving the best results.
